Redcar
Constituency profile
This seat will continue to vote for whoever wears the red rosette for the foreseeable future.
The Tories have not been wiped out here as they have in a number of comparable seats, but protest votes have been tending to go to the Liberal Democrats or independents, a trend exemplified by the victory of independents in the mayoral elections in nearby Middlesbrough and Hartlepool.
On paper, Labour would have to lose 286 other seats before they lost this one.
